Brazilian man killed in cold blood with tear gas in police car

RIO DE JANEIRO, BRAZIL - Horrifying images show Brazilian police shoving a black man into the trunk of their car by the roadside as what appears to be a teargas canister is released inside. The man later died of asphyxiation.

Genivaldo de Jesus Santos, 38, was reportedly taking prescription medications for schizophrenia. Rio-based activist and politician Renata Souza claimed: "There are no words in the face of such inhumanity."
